As far as the CG transition goes< I think that there is a low age limit that must be met. By the time one fulfills their winging committment they may be on the verge or past that requirement. But look into it. I would get the ATP when I could. Many of the "major" interviews these days seem to be going more "tell me about a time" questions then technical. You will get gouged up before a specific company interview anyway. Also, whatever you do, do a flying tour as your last tour before retiring. Recent currency is everything and two or three years out of the cockpit may kill you. Also, start your contact list now of guys who are out or getting out and want to fly commercial. Keep in contact with them periodically and do not **** any of them off if you an help it. You may have three or more guys at a company saying you are the cat's meow but if one guy says your bad news then "no hire for you, two weeks!" Good luck
